My reasoning. I use 3 criteria for evaluating nations' chances of winning WC in this order:
1. Team Synergy: Argentina has the best synergy closely followed by France. Other teams including Portugal, England and others are lacking here in my opinion.
2. Individual Talent: France clear everyone, their attack is made of the best players in the world rn. Portugal are second and England, Spain and Argentina follow
3. Motivation to Win: I think Portugal are the most willing to win because of CR7, France have a score to settle with a few teams and they know they are the best. England and Spain also have high motivation because it's been a while since they last won, esp. England. Argentina, on the other hand, are reigning champions so they don't have much to prove.
